import { Diff } from '../Diff';
import { StringDiff } from '../forStrings/StringDiff';
declare const functionDiffSymbol: unique symbol;
declare const functionDiff: (parameters: Omit<FunctionDiff, 'kind'>) => FunctionDiff;
interface FunctionDiff extends Diff {
    kind: typeof functionDiffSymbol;
    stringRepresentationDiff: StringDiff;
}
declare const isFunctionDiff: (diff: any) => diff is FunctionDiff;
export type { FunctionDiff };
export { functionDiff, isFunctionDiff };
